Christian Songs on TV



I was watching the Desperate Housewives finale when a commercial for the summer drama Rookie Blue. The Canadian show is about young police officers who recently graduated from the Academy (think of it as Grey's Anatomy, but with police officers). The song they used was "Blink" by Australian band, Revive. The song is from their 2010 album, also called Blink. Also on the album, the song "Something Glorious" was used for a commercial for another ABC show, Secret Millionaire. The show follows millionaires as they live incognito in impoverished communities and give thousands of dollars to help improve those communities.

Of course, Revive wasn't the first band/Christian artist to have their work used in commercials. Krystal Meyers' "Make Some Noise" was used for NBC's  fall season promo. Needtobreathe's songs have been used in various NBC commercials and you probably heard their song "Something Beautiful" on an overstock.com ad. Speaking of overstock.com, they used a Switchfoot song for its Valentine's Day commercial. Even one of my favorite artists, Tobymac, had songs used for America's Got Talent.

While I'm happy that Christian artists are being used in commercials, sometimes I have to ask "why." Aren't Christians supposed to be separated from the "secular." However, the question should be "why not"? It's not about exposure or making money. As Christians, our job is to get the message of Christ out there. If it means using a 30-second snippet for a popular show or product, then why not?
